Machine Learning Engineer – Predictive Forecasting & Time Series

Newark, NJ
$150,000 – $200,000

Why This Role Exists

We are looking for a Machine Learning Engineer who has built predictive models around time-dependent data and deployed them into real production environments.

The primary focus is forecasting and predictive analytics used to improve decisions around demand, sales, inventory, purchasing, and operational planning.

This is not an LLM or generative AI role. We are specifically looking for experience building predictive models where time, historical patterns, seasonality, trends, and future outcomes matter.

What You Will Own

  • Build and improve production-grade forecasting and predictive models using time-dependent data.
  • Develop SKU-level, demand, sales, inventory, or other operational forecasting systems.
  • Own models from development through deployment, monitoring, retraining, and ongoing improvement.
  • Build and optimize data pipelines supporting predictive ML systems.
  • Measure model performance and continuously improve forecast accuracy.
  • Partner with business and operational teams to turn model outputs into better decisions.

What Success Looks Like

  • Forecasting accuracy improves measurably over time.
  • Predictive outputs are trusted and actively used by business teams.
  • Models perform reliably in production at meaningful data scale.
  • Forecasts improve purchasing, inventory, capacity, or operational decision-making.
  • Models can be iterated and deployed quickly as business conditions change.

What You Need

  • Proven experience building time series, temporal, forecasting, or other time-dependent predictive models.
  • Experience deploying machine learning models into production.
  • Strong Python and machine learning/statistical modeling skills.
  • Experience working with large transactional or operational datasets.
  • Experience building or supporting production ML data pipelines.
  • Ability to connect model performance to real business outcomes.

Especially Relevant Experience

Experience predicting outcomes such as:

  • Demand
  • Sales
  • Inventory requirements
  • Purchasing needs
  • Capacity
  • Production volume
  • Customer behavior over time
  • Other future operational or business outcomes

Experience with methods such as gradient boosting, regression, tree-based models, classical statistical forecasting, probabilistic forecasting, or deep-learning approaches to temporal data is relevant.

The important requirement is not a specific algorithm. It is evidence that you have successfully built predictive models where time-dependent data was central to the problem.
